How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Kiowa?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Kiowa Studio Apartments | $1,679 | $1,499 | $2,237 |
Kiowa 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,011 | $1,295 | $6,432 |
Kiowa 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,467 | $1,580 | $7,940 |
Kiowa 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,064 | $2,065 | $7,346 |
Kiowa 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,189 | $3,149 | $3,230 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Kiowa
How much are Studio apartments in Kiowa?
There are currently 6 Studio Apartments in Kiowa with rent ranges from $1,499 to $2,237 with an average price of $1,679.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Kiowa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Kiowa ranges from $1,295 to $6,432 with an average monthly rent of $2,011.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Kiowa c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Kiowa range from $1,580 to $7,940.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,467.
How expensive are Kiowa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 32 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Kiowa on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,065 to $7,346 - averaging $3,064 for the location.
